Organic Parasite Control Approaches
Using all-natural predators and bloodsuckers, biological bug control methods offer an environmentally pleasant choice to chemical therapies. This method includes the introduction or improvement of details microorganisms that can naturally control insect populations, consequently lowering reliance on artificial pesticides. Typical instances consist of using ladybugs to regulate aphid invasions and parasitic wasps to target caterpillars.

Biological control can be categorized right into 3 main methods: classic, augmentative, and conservation. Timeless biological control entails importing all-natural opponents from the insect's native habitat, while augmentative control involves increasing the populace of existing natural enemies via launches. Preservation techniques concentrate on developing conditions that support these valuable organisms in the ecosystem.
It usually requires a comprehensive analysis of parasite dynamics and the life cycles of both the parasites and their natural opponents. As understanding of environmental problems grows, organic bug control techniques are significantly identified for their lasting function in incorporated bug administration programs.

Integrated Bug Monitoring Techniques
Effective parasite control usually calls for an extensive technique, and Integrated Pest Administration (IPM) methods give a structure for achieving this objective. IPM incorporates different monitoring methods to reduce parasite populations while decreasing dependence on chemical pesticides. This multifaceted method begins with comprehensive surveillance and identification of pests, enabling targeted treatments based on particular insect stress.
Cultural methods, such as plant rotation and hygiene, play a crucial role in stopping insect establishment. Biological controls, including all-natural predators and parasitoids, are employed to preserve insect populations at workable levels. When required, discerning chemical therapies are applied, emphasizing reduced toxicity to non-target varieties and the environment.
By employing this alternative technique, IPM not just enhances parasite control performance yet additionally adds to long-term ecological balance. Ultimately, Integrated Bug Management stands for a forward-thinking remedy that straightens farming performance with environmental stewardship, making it crucial in contemporary bug control approaches.
